High-Quality Slurry Pump Seals A Vital Component in Pump Efficiency
In the world of industrial applications, slurry pumps play a crucial role in transporting highly abrasive and corrosive materials. These pumps are essential in various sectors, including mining, wastewater management, and chemical processing. However, the efficiency and longevity of a slurry pump largely depend on one critical component the seal. High-quality slurry pump seals can significantly enhance pump performance, reduce maintenance costs, and extend the operational life of the equipment.
Slurry pumps are designed to handle thick, viscous mixtures of solids and liquids, which makes them prone to wear and tear. The seals in these pumps prevent the leakage of fluids while minimizing the ingress of external contaminants. As such, the choice of seal materials and designs is paramount. High-quality slurry pump seals are often made from advanced materials like Viton, EPDM, or polyurethane, which offer superior resistance to abrasion, corrosion, and temperature fluctuations.
One of the primary challenges facing slurry pump seals is the harsh operating environment. High concentrations of solids and fluctuating pressures can lead to seal wear, degradation, and eventual failure. This is where high-quality manufacturing processes come into play.
